Do you have a proven track record of delivering results? the procurement buyer is responsible for acquiring the goods, raw materials, services, and equipment needed for the company’s operations at the best cost, lead time, and quality level. They negotiate with suppliers, monitor contracts, and help optimize the purchasing strategy.
